柯林斯词典

  • PHRASAL VERB 踢破;踢倒
    If someonekickssomethingdownor if theykickitin, they hit it violently with their foot so that it breaks or falls over.
    1. She was forced to kick down the front door...
      她只好踢开前门。
    2. My neighbour's door had been kicked in.
      我邻居的门被踢开了。
